|  |  | 3-Bromo-1-propanol Usage And Synthesis | 
 | Chemical Properties | colourless liquid |  | Uses | Structure-mutagenic activity relationships in the Salmonella typhimurium TA100 strain in a series of short-chain halogenated hydrocarbons and alcohols. |  | Uses | A reagent used in the synthesis of quaternary chiral prolines |  | Uses | 3-Bromo-1-propanol is used in the synthesis of fluorescent halide-sensitive quinolinium dyes, chiral, quaternary prolines through cyclization of quaternary amino acids and molten salt-polymers. It is utilized for the study of micellar media and in microemulsions based on cationic or a nonionic surfactant by reacting with phenols. It acts as a grafting agent in the synthesis of recyclable reagents and an intermediate in the synthesis of organic molecules. |  | Definition | ChEBI: 3-Bromo-1-propanol is a primary alcohol. |  | Synthesis Reference(s) | Journal of the American Chemical Society, 77, p. 2544, 1955 DOI: 10.1021/ja01614a053 Synthesis, p. 1161, 1985 DOI: 10.1055/s-1985-31464
